LightSANs

Reference:

Xin-Yan Fan et al. “Lighter and Better: Low-Rank Decomposed Self-Attention Networks for Next-Item Recommendation.” in SIGIR 2021.

class recbole.model.sequential_recommender.lightsans.LightSANs(config, dataset)[source]

Bases: SequentialRecommender

calculate_loss(interaction)[source]

Calculate the training loss for a batch data.

Parameters:

interaction (Interaction) – Interaction class of the batch.

Returns:

Training loss, shape: []

Return type:

torch.Tensor

full_sort_predict(interaction)[source]

full sort prediction function. Given users, calculate the scores between users and all candidate items.

Parameters:

interaction (Interaction) – Interaction class of the batch.

Returns:

Predicted scores for given users and all candidate items, shape: [n_batch_users * n_candidate_items]

Return type:

torch.Tensor

predict(interaction)[source]

Predict the scores between users and items.

Parameters:

interaction (Interaction) – Interaction class of the batch.

Returns:

Predicted scores for given users and items, shape: [batch_size]

Return type:

torch.Tensor
